Deck Railing Replacement in Redmond, WA
Deck railing replacement services involve removing and upgrading existing railings on residential decks to enhance safety, appearance, and functionality. This project typically covers replacing worn, damaged, or outdated railings with new materials such as wood, composite, metal, or cable systems. Homeowners often request this service when their current railings no longer meet safety standards, have suffered weather-related damage, or do not match the aesthetic of their outdoor space. Before requesting a replacement, property owners should consider the desired material, style, and any local building codes or safety requirements that may influence the design and installation process.

Deck Railing Replacement Questions
What types of deck railings can be replaced? Various materials such as wood, vinyl, aluminum, and composite railings can be replaced or upgraded to enhance safety and appearance.
Is deck railing replacement necessary for safety? Replacing worn or damaged railings helps maintain safety by preventing falls and ensuring stability around the deck.
What should be considered when choosing new deck railings? Factors include durability, maintenance requirements, style compatibility, and local building codes.
Can existing posts be reused during railing replacement? It depends on their condition; some posts may be reused if they are sound, but often they are replaced for a fresh, secure fit.
